Do you sometimes wonder if God hears you? In our world, we expect expediency. Faster is better. Yet, God’s way does not conform to mankind’s impatience; rather God has His own timetable that cannot be rushed. We read in 2 Peter 3:8-9... “But do not forget one thing, dear friends: With the Lord a day is like a thousand years, and a thousand years is like a day. The Lord is i\ot slow in keeping His promise, as some understand slowness...”

The nineteenth century master theologian and pulpit speaker, Charles Spurgeon, advised... “If [your] vision tarry, wait for it to come, and the appointed time shall surely bring it." Go about your daily business, trusting in God’s Word, for answers to your prayers may come to you in ways you may not understand. Later you realize... “I know now why God gave me that particular situation”; or “My decision was guided by the Lord”. Matthew 6:8 assures us, ... “for your Father knows what you need before you ask Him.”

Learn more about God’s answers to prayer as you worship this week. Why not do it God’s way?
